Thanks, I found it. The Jubillee reads very interesting, I don't suppose your friend there gave you any cutaway drawings OTOH, I wonder about the claim that it can go to 1000 Hz. One of the (lesser) problems with the (measured) response of the K-horns (and LaScalla/Belle) was the interference between the two sides of the horn mouth. PWK discussed this in a Dope From Hope around 1961. My memory (don't have the issue in front of me) was that it was around 250 Hz. Paul said something about tightening driver specs, again, I am relying on memory of a document I haven't seen recently (I just moved and still setting up my library). It would seem that this problem would be intrinsic to any two-path symmetrical horn.

The new crossovers are at 450 and 4500 Hz, a little surprising since most reviewers (of the prior incarnations of the K-horn) note that the midrange horn really takes over from the woofer about 250 Hz or so. Is the difference in sensitivity is +1.5 dB or - 1.5 dB? Is the tweeter still the T35, or is this a Klipsch-unique version?
